Do the winners keep their Ballon d’Or? Will Karim Benzema keep his property?

The Ballon d’Or trophy, in its current form, is currently valued at around 3,000 euros (around $2,920).

However, this estimate only takes into account the raw materials that go into making the masterpiece. The inflated value can reach more than 500,000 euros.

The Ballon d’Or, a gold-plated ball with a pyrite base, measures approximately 31 centimeters high and 23 centimeters in diameter, and weighs just over seven kilos. Ballon d’Or winners receive no direct monetary benefits from France Football, but players have pocketed considerable sums in bonuses, mainly through their contracts with clubs and sponsors.

Finally, Ballon d’Or winners do not receive the trophy itself, but a replica of it, which is generally kept in their respective clubs or placed in museums.
